R-6
COUNTRY CLUB/WALDO
Residential 6 District
Kansas City's residential (R) zoning districts are primarily intended to create, maintain, and promote a variety of housing opportunities for individual households and to maintain the desired physical character of existing and developing neighborhoods. While the districts primarily accommodate residential use types, some nonresidential uses are also allowed. The R district standards provide development flexibility, while at the same time helping to ensure that new development is compatible with the city's many neighborhoods. In addition, the regulations offer certainty for property owners, developers, and neighbors about the limits of what is allowed.
